What affects the price

Timing belt replacement is labor-heavy because of engine access. Many shops replace the water pump and tensioner at the same time since the labor overlaps.

When should the timing belt be replaced?
Commonly every 60,000-100,000 miles - check the manufacturer interval.
Should I replace the water pump too?
Usually yes; the labor overlaps, so doing both saves money later.
What happens if a timing belt breaks?
On an interference engine it can cause major internal damage, so preventive replacement matters.
